html5 canvas绘制放射性渐变色效果
效果图展示了一个充满活力和创意的HTML5 Canvas设计,让我们能够更直观地理解接下来的内容。
在Canvas的世界里,有一些微妙的细节需要我们去深入了解。比如,当我们谈到fillRect时,这是一个方法而非属性,因此不能像填空一样简单地将它设定为某个值。不过它确实是创建丰富视觉效果的关键一环。它的强大之处在于不会报错,即使我们使用方式不对。
让我们深入了解一下createRadialGradient这个API。这个API需要六个参数来定义渐变的方向和范围。前三个参数定义底部的圆,而后三个参数则定义顶部的圆。创建这个渐变后,我们可以使用addColorStop来添加更多的颜色停止点,使得渐变效果更加丰富多样。
在这个HTML5 Canvas的世界里,有一个重要的概念是can2_context。这是通过getContext获取的canvas绘图上下文环境,是我们进行绘图操作的核心。
接下来,我们有一个名为Radia的函数,它接受六个参数并创建一个放射性渐变。通过原型链,我们为Radia添加了addColor和draw方法,使得我们可以方便地添加颜色停止点和绘制渐变。这个放射性渐变的应用非常广泛,可以创造出很多独特的效果。
这里有一个示例代码:创建一个新的Radia对象,并为其添加几种颜色停止点,然后使用它在一个canvas上进行绘制。具体的绘制范围和颜色可以根据需要进行调整。这是一个充满创造力的过程,希望大家能够享受其中的乐趣。
这篇文章介绍了如何使用HTML5 Canvas绘制放射性渐变色效果。这是一个相对高级的技巧,需要一些学习和实践才能掌握。如果大家对此有任何疑问或需要进一步的帮助,欢迎留言讨论。长沙网络推广团队会及时回复大家的疑问,并感谢大家对狼蚁SEO网站的支持。每一个成功的作品都离不开大家的共同努力和支持,让我们一起创造更多的精彩!
Cambrian.render('body')这段代码可能是用于渲染页面的某个部分,具体功能需要查看相关库或框架的文档来了解。这篇文章旨在分享HTML5 Canvas的放射性渐变绘制技巧,并希望通过分享能够激发大家的创造力和灵感。
网络推广
- html5 canvas绘制放射性渐变色效果
- 只需2招限制自启应用程序
- Win10开机桌面图标显示卡顿该怎么办-
- css3 盒模型以及box-sizing属性全面了解
- 盘点史上最危险的五种电脑病毒 你听过或是中过
- ActiveX插件的Z-Index属性无效问题解决
- 渗透测试者必备的基本技能有哪些
- 什么是IP地址 何设置IP地址
- 微软今天(29日)正式发布Win10 360是合作伙伴
- cdr怎么使用钢笔工具-钢笔工具使用方法介绍
- Win10下SSD固态硬盘怎么开启TRIM-
- cdr怎么使用艺术笔工具绘制图形-
- 有种营销叫润物细无声:细数温情营销案例
- 宏碁4745g笔记本键盘出问题该办-
- Win10X预览版怎么下载安装- Win10X预览版安装图文教
- CSS 定位之 z-index 问题分析